What is a limitation of adult stem cells?

Explanation:
Adult stem cells are indeed limited by their rarity within the body. While they are present in various tissues, their numbers are significantly lower compared to other types of cells, such as embryonic stem cells. This scarcity can make it challenging to isolate and expand sufficient quantities of adult stem cells for therapeutic applications or research purposes. Moreover, since they are often found in specific tissues, acquiring them can require invasive procedures, which further complicates their use. In contrast, embryonic stem cells, for example, are derived from embryos and possess the ability to proliferate indefinitely, providing a more abundant source for research and therapeutic use. Therefore, the limited availability of adult stem cells can hinder progress in tissue engineering and regenerative medicine, making their rarity a significant consideration when evaluating their utility in various applications.
